6. Commentator posted on 04 Jun 2012, 12:21 0 0
Sprint's "Epic" line has always brought something to differentiate itself from other Galaxy S'. The OG Epic had a keyboard, and the Epic Touch had a larger screen. Eith every carrier expected to use the same variant, I'm not sure Sprint will use the Epic name.
3. brobert11 posted on 04 Jun 2012, 08:09 0 0
According to the Wall Street Journal - Samsung has made agreements w/ all the carriers to keep the name Samsung Galaxy SIII. Quoted from the article "In interviews previewing the announcement, Samsung executives emphasized that the Galaxy S III will be the company's first top-of-the-line phone to use the same name at all four national wireless carriers in the U.S."
